Output 24c43e17e21fd74f47b3066d62a6a2194294a0a35dd2c6a9e88a04c42a788df9:0

value
35066
script pubkey
OP_0 OP_PUSHBYTES_20 e1720eebfb226456668391c4073698843ac4faf2
address
bc1qu9eqa6lmyfj9ve5rj8zqwd5cssavf7hjl6704k
transaction
24c43e17e21fd74f47b3066d62a6a2194294a0a35dd2c6a9e88a04c42a788df9
confirmations
340078
spent
true